Organization of pesticide control board
Official statutory text
§ 1604. Organization of pesticide control board. 1. The chairman of\nthe board shall be the commissioner of health.\n 2. The board shall appoint an executive secretary who shall act as the\nadministrative agent of the board, keep a record of all meetings of the\nboard and perform such other functions and duties as the board may\ndirect.\n 3. The board may make and adopt by-laws to regulate its proceedings.\n
